Birgitta Lindberg is a scholar working on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, General Health Professions and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Birgitta Lindberg has authored 24 papers receiving a total of 582 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, 8 papers in General Health Professions and 6 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Birgitta Lindberg’s work include Infant Development and Preterm Care (9 papers), Patient-Provider Communication in Healthcare (5 papers) and Family and Patient Care in Intensive Care Units (4 papers). Birgitta Lindberg is often cited by papers focused on Infant Development and Preterm Care (9 papers), Patient-Provider Communication in Healthcare (5 papers) and Family and Patient Care in Intensive Care Units (4 papers). Birgitta Lindberg coll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, United Kingdom and Australia. Birgitta Lindberg's co-authors include Kerstin Öhrling, Åsa Engström, Karin Axelsson, Siv Söderberg and Carina Nilsson and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Journal of Telemedicine and Telecare and Nurse Education in Practice.
